Houston’s subtropical humidity (averaging above 75% year-round) aggressively rusts metal dampers and firebox components, even in fireplaces that go unlit for years, making moisture-driven deterioration the primary concern rather than creosote buildup. This isn’t a cold-climate market where heavy burning creates creosote hazards. It’s a market where what grows, rusts, and nests inside a barely-used chimney causes the real damage.

Wood Burning Fireplace
Wood burning fireplace inspection and repair in Houston typically costs $150-$280 for a Level-2 inspection with camera, $280-$450 for refractory panel replacement in a prefab unit, and $400-$650 if we’re addressing rusted damper assemblies or moisture-damaged framing. The overwhelming majority of Houston chimneys are not traditional masonry but rather prefabricated zero-clearance metal firebox units set inside wood-framed chases - a product of the rapid suburban tract-home construction across the metro during the 1970s-1990s oil-boom years in areas like Katy, Sugar Land, and Clear Lake. These chases are typically clad in stucco or brick veneer and require inspection of deteriorating refractory panels, rusted damper assemblies, and the integrity of the wood framing itself, not mortar tuckpointing.

Damper Repair
Damper repair is our most common Houston service call, typically running $220-$380 for assembly replacement or $140-$240 if we can free and reseat a rusted but structurally sound unit. Houston’s persistently high relative humidity seizes damper assemblies, preventing proper closure and allowing moisture and animals into the home. A damper that won’t close costs you air conditioning dollars nine months of the year and lets rain straight down the flue during hurricane season. We install stainless-steel damper assemblies that resist Houston’s humidity far longer than the original galvanized units.

Common Fireplace Services Problems We See in Houston Homes
- Chimney swift nesting blocks all work for months. Chimney swifts - small migratory birds federally protected under the Migratory Bird Treaty Act - routinely nest inside uncapped Houston chimneys from roughly late April through October; once a nest with eggs or chicks is active, any cleaning, capping, or liner work is legally off-limits until the birds depart, so local technicians must proactively schedule jobs before May or after October and regularly field calls from panicked homeowners hearing high-pitched chirping from their fireplace mid-summer.
- Refractory panels crack from humidity, not heat. Refractory panels in prefab zero-clearance fireboxes crack from prolonged humidity exposure, often unnoticed until a rare winter cold snap. Houston homeowners fire up the fireplace for the first time in two years and discover the panel has been deteriorating silently.
- Rust seizes dampers shut or stuck open. Rust from high humidity seizes damper assemblies, preventing proper closure and allowing moisture and animals into the home. We’ve found dampers frozen solid after a single Houston summer of disuse.
- Brick veneer hides prefab vulnerability. Many Houston homeowners believe they have a masonry chimney because of the brick or stucco exterior, when in fact they’re looking at a wood-framed chase around a metal firebox. The “masonry” is cosmetic; the structure is vulnerable to moisture and termite damage in the framing.
